Transaction 56707e957302671301bc17b30c5aa24e0d5088e06bd8c0ce20f1ede2527da043

block
ac0118808b2cd6693bdc91c3078c1e45d9059165dc2fdcd89a93b9c81b7f778c

1 Input

11 Outputs